Output 5053a479727b304433eb0b7d76a90baaf23755abdff1ce88d705228a0b1d9567:3

value
16501450
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b22bab5d10983bf343331694ca7e63731c02da0 OP_EQUAL
address
MSRF1Qe4xCwJcVXzWd4tVcEMeCpURT1fMq
transaction
5053a479727b304433eb0b7d76a90baaf23755abdff1ce88d705228a0b1d9567
spent
true